用于测量和报告服务器电源效率的开源管理工具

用于测量和报告服务器电源效率的开源管理工具

我想使用 Nagios 或 OpenNMS 等开源管理工具来测量服务器(虚拟化)的能效。Cacti 的历史图形功能可能也很有用,但它在插件等方面似乎不如 Nagios 那么灵活。

我无法物理访问服务器,只能远程访问。如何获取所需信息并报告使用这些工具的情况?我从事网络管理工作,因此对服务器电源管理不太熟悉。

谢谢!

凯特

答案1

我不确定你在问什么,而且我也不 100% 确定你是否在问:-) 一些可能有用的一般信息:

需要在配电点处测量电力消耗(通过机架中的 CDU,或与电源线串联的仪表)——我不知道有任何服务器硬件可以报告电源电流消耗,但我可能遗漏了一些东西。

对于虚拟服务器来说,“电源效率”是一个模糊的值,因为电力使用本质上是物理的——如果你必须特定虚拟机的数字可以表示您的虚拟机消耗的电量为托管它的物理设备所消耗电量的 1/N(其中 N=托管的虚拟服务器数量)。
请注意,这需要考虑虚拟化环境中使用的所有支持基础设施(例如 SAN),即使如此,它也是一个非常粗略的值,因为它没有考虑虚拟化环境中由特定虚拟机创建的负载百分比:它只是将功耗平均分配。

虚拟化服务器相对于同等物理硬件的相对效率通常以节能来表示 - 全物理环境与虚拟化环境的功耗之间的差异。如果您从未拥有过全物理环境,则可以估算该值(虚拟服务器数量 * 服务器的平均功耗)。

相关内容